About VLIZ
About VLIZ
The Flanders Marine Institute promotes marine knowledge creation and excellence through sound interdisciplinary research about the ocean, seas, coast and tidal estuaries. We do this in close collaboration with other (marine) research groups, citizens, policy makers and industrial partners in Flanders, Belgium, and through international collaboration.
- VLIZ wants to create added value by initiating and conducting research in collaboration with academic and industrial partners.
- The provision of services to the marine research community, educators, the public at large, policymakers and the industry is a central focus.
- As a partner in various projects and networks, we promote the international image of Flemish marine research and international marine education.
